把定义语句放到begin 下第一行
转载
2023-06-24 23:45:38
77阅读
什么是变量?如何在Python中定义一个变量?今天就详细的介绍一下。一、什么是变量?顾名思义,变量就是量会改变。例如:体重就是一个变量,今天体重80KG,晚上吃的多,明天体重变成了85KG。在Python中,我们就可以定义一个代表体重的变量:weight来存放体重的数值。这个变量就好像是一个箱子,我们把体重输入进去,就能用print(weight)来打印这个值。当体重发生了变化的时候,也就是一个新
转载
2023-09-11 12:01:51
110阅读
变量系统变量全局变量、会话变量查看系统变量:
show variables自定义变量包括用户变量与局部变量变量是用户定义的,不是由系统定义使用步骤:
声明 赋值 使用用户变量用户变量:
针对于当前连接,等同于会话变量的作用域声明并初始化
set @用户变量名 = 值set @用户变量名 :=值select !@用户变量名 :=值更新用户变量值
方式一:
转载
2023-09-26 16:13:56
135阅读
在 MySQL 中,除了支持标准的存储过程和函数外,还引入了表达式。表达式与其它高级语言的表达式一样,由变量、运算符和流程控制来构成。变量是表达式语句中最基本的元素,可以用来临时存储数据。在存储过程和函数中都可以定义和使用变量。用户可以使用 DECLARE 关键字来定义变量,定义后可以为变量赋值。这些变量的作用范围是 BEGIN...END 程序段中。下面将讲解如何定义变量和为变量赋值。1. 定义
转载
2023-05-18 16:10:12
93阅读
# Python中如何定义成员变量的值
在Python中,成员变量是类的属性,用于存储对象的数据。定义成员变量的值可以通过在类中定义初始化方法或直接在类中赋值。在本文中,将介绍如何在Python中定义成员变量的值,并通过代码示例来说明。
## 定义成员变量的值的方式
### 1. 在类中定义初始化方法
在Python中,可以通过定义初始化方法`__init__`来初始化成员变量的值。初始化
原创
2024-07-01 03:19:19
28阅读
mysql中存在局部变量、用户变量、会话变量、全局变量,其中会话变量和全局变量统称为系统变量。一、局部变量局部变量一般用在sql语句块中,比如存储过程的begin/end。其作用域仅限于该语句块,在该语句块执行完毕后,局部变量就消失了。 declare语句专门用于定义局部变量,可以使用default来说明默认值,通过set赋值或者select into 赋值。declare A int defau
转载
2023-06-14 20:46:45
400阅读
一、变量概述 我们在定义存储过程或函数时可能会用到变量。Mysql中变量有两类:系统变量和自定义变量。系统变量是由安装的Mysql服务提供的,自定义变量则是我们自己声明的。根据作用域的不同,系统变量又分为全局变量和会话变量,自定义变量则分为用户变量和局部变量。二、系统变量 系统变量是系统为我们提供的变量,比如事务的自动提交是否开启、当前的事务隔离级别、当前使用的字符集等,这些变量是供Mysql
转载
2023-10-05 20:43:18
547阅读
#变量
/*
系统变量:
全局变量
会话变量
自定义变量:
用户变量
局部变量
注意:
(1)系统变量是一种概念,实际使用时要么使用"全局变量",要么使用"会话变量".
(2)自定义变量同理,要么使用"用户变量",要么使用"局部变量".
*/
#一、系统变量
/*
具体指全局变量和会话变量.
说明:全局变量和会话变量都是由数据库管理系统定义,不是用户定义,属于服务器层面.
注意:
(1)全局变量需
转载
2023-07-06 21:41:56
143阅读
# MySQL定义变量并设置默认值
## 介绍
在MySQL中,我们可以使用变量来存储和操作数据。定义变量并设置默认值是一个常见的操作,在本文中,我们将介绍如何使用MySQL定义变量并设置默认值。
## 流程图
以下是定义变量并设置默认值的流程图:
```mermaid
graph LR
A[开始] --> B[连接到MySQL数据库]
B --> C[定义并设置变量]
C --> D[执行
原创
2023-12-31 08:23:32
65阅读
SQL中可以用变量来操作值、那么问题就来了、mysql中怎么定义一个变量呢? 一、定义变量 1、定义变量的语法: set @var_name=expr [,@var_name=expr] ... 2、定义一个变量varName mysql> set @varName='hello world';
Query OK, 0 rows affected (
转载
2023-05-22 09:57:40
0阅读
根据MySQL手册,mysql的变量分为两种:系统变量和用户变量。但是在实际使用中,还会遇到诸如局部变量、会话变量等概念。根据个人感觉,mysql变量大体可以分为四种类型:一、局部变量。局部变量一般用在sql语句块中,比如存储过程的begin/end。其作用域仅限于该语句块,在该语句块执行完毕后,局部变量就消失了。局部变量一般用declare来声明,可以使用default来说明默认值。例如在存储过
转载
2024-07-01 00:40:27
18阅读
10.变量,存储过程,函数**********变量**********
系统变量(变量由系统定义,不是用户定义,属于服务器层面):
全局变量:
作用域:针对于所有会话(连接)有效,但不能跨重启
会话变量:
作用域:针对于当前会话(连接)有效
自定义变量(变量由用户自定义,而不是系统提供的):
用户变量:
作用域:针对于当前会话(连接)有效,作用域同于会话变量
局部变量:
转载
2023-07-13 10:13:11
126阅读
show charactor set ; show collation ; show warnings;
查看表信息:select * from information_schema.tables
show create table tt02;
show index from tbl_name
1 alter {database | schema} [db_name]
[default]
转载
2023-09-02 18:54:42
139阅读
变量 所有的程序都使用变量临时存储各种数据。例如,当程序运行到某个阶段时请求用户输入一个数字,则您要用一个变量存储输入数据供以后使用。Java要求在使用变量前显式定义变量并声明变量值的类型,所以Java被称为是一个强类型的语言。有些语言则没有这些要求。一般说来,在
转载
2023-09-05 22:24:05
70阅读
在日常开发中,程序员写的最多的除了bug之外,应该算是SQL语句了。SQL的质量影响了程序的响应速度,只有利用MySQL的特性,才能让MySQL更有效的执行查询SQL,充分发挥MySQL的优势,并避开它的弱点。为什么查询速度会慢?在编写SQL之前,需要清楚一点 -- 真正重要的是响应时间。如果我们把查询看作是一个任务,那么它由一系列子任务组成,每个子任务都会消耗一定的时间。如果要优化
转载
2023-08-22 13:02:16
33阅读
一、前言在前段工作中,曾几次收到超级话题积分漏记的用户反馈。通过源码的阅读分析后,发现问题出在高并发分布式场景下的计数器上。计数器的值会影响用户当前行为所获得积分的大小。比如,当用户在某超级话题下连续第n(n即计数器的值)次进行转发帖子时,将会获得与n相关的分数。然而,在第一次改进后问题依然存在。所以,这次在之前的基础上,通过使用MySQL变量的途径来解决该问题。二、到底MySQL的变量分哪几类?
转载
2024-04-27 17:32:39
19阅读
变量的概念基本上和初中代数的方程变量是一致的,只是在计算机程序中,变量不仅可以是数字,还可以是任意数据类型,比如我们上节课刚刚学过的基本数据类型或者我们后面要学的自定义数据类型。所谓常量就是不能改变的变量,我们现实世界中存在这样的不可改变的东西,比如圆周率 π,万有引力常量 G 等等都是不可改变的量。本节我们学习变量和常量的定义和语法。变量在程序中我们用一个变量名来表示变量,变量名的写法必须是大小
转载
2023-09-03 16:48:02
80阅读
Python变量的定义Python 变量类型变量存储在内存中的值。这就意味着在创建变量时会在内存中开辟一个空间。 基于变量的数据类型,解释器会分配指定内存,并决定什么数据可以被存储在内存中。 因此,变量可以指定不同的数据类型,这些变量可以存储整数,小数或字符。Python 变量赋值Python 中的变量赋值不需要类型声明。 每个变量在内存中创建,都包括变量的标识,名称和数据这些信息。 每个变量在使
转载
2023-08-23 21:15:44
126阅读
Mysql用户变量的形式是:@var,其可以使用的场合很多,例如新增一列排序值、分组排序等。下面让我们来探讨一下其部分应用场景。1. 首先建表,插入数据:create table t_variable
(
name_people VARCHAR(255) NOT NULL comment '姓名',
grade VARCHAR(255) NOT NULL comment '年级',
course
转载
2023-05-20 12:52:19
542阅读
# 理解变量在 MySQL 中的定义与应用
在数据库管理中,变量的使用是优化性能与提高代码可读性的重要手段。MySQL 作为一种常见的关系数据库管理系统,也提供了对变量的支持。本文将探讨如何在 MySQL 中定义和使用变量,同时会结合代码示例进行说明。
## 变量的定义
在 MySQL 中,可以通过两种方式定义变量:用户定义变量和局部变量。用户定义变量使用 `@` 符号前缀,局部变量则是在存